Ecosyste.ms: Repos

An open API service providing repository metadata for many open source software ecosystems.

GitHub topics: approximate-computing

e-dupuis/awesome-approximate-dnn

Curated content for DNN approximation, acceleration ... with a focus on hardware accelerator and deployment

Size: 166 KB - Last synced: 16 days ago - Pushed: 23 days ago - Stars: 20 - Forks: 5

phoeniX-Digital-Design/phoeniX

phoeniX RISC-V Processor

Language: Verilog - Size: 145 MB - Last synced: 2 months ago - Pushed: 2 months ago - Stars: 41 - Forks: 5

SalvatoreBarone/pyALS-RF

Approximate Logic Synthesis of Random Forest classifiers

Language: VHDL - Size: 5.62 MB - Last synced: about 2 months ago - Pushed: about 2 months ago - Stars: 4 - Forks: 0

albmoriconi/yosys-als

A design space exploration tool for approximate circuits

Language: C++ - Size: 264 KB - Last synced: about 2 months ago - Pushed: about 3 years ago - Stars: 1 - Forks: 1

etrommer/torch-approx

GPU-accelerated Neural Network layers using Approximate Multiplications for PyTorch

Language: Python - Size: 1.93 MB - Last synced: about 2 months ago - Pushed: 3 months ago - Stars: 4 - Forks: 3

ehw-fit/ariths-gen

Generator of arithmetic circuits (multipliers, adders) and approximate circuits

Language: C - Size: 71.8 MB - Last synced: about 2 months ago - Pushed: about 2 months ago - Stars: 22 - Forks: 2

changmg/ResubALS

Efficient resubstitution-based approximate logic synthesis

Language: C++ - Size: 4.16 MB - Last synced: about 2 months ago - Pushed: about 2 months ago - Stars: 2 - Forks: 0

marcofavorito/MDCKP

Multiple Disjunctively Constrained Knapsak problem: definition and an approximation algorithm implementation.

Language: C++ - Size: 928 KB - Last synced: about 2 months ago - Pushed: over 4 years ago - Stars: 1 - Forks: 1

changmg/VACSEM

VACSEM: Verifying Average Errors in Approximate Circuits Using Simulation-Enhanced Model Counting

Language: C - Size: 115 MB - Last synced: about 2 months ago - Pushed: about 2 months ago - Stars: 8 - Forks: 0

garmeniakos/Ax-Printed-ML-Classifiers

Approximate Printed Machine Learning Classifiers

Language: Verilog - Size: 11.5 MB - Last synced: about 2 months ago - Pushed: about 2 months ago - Stars: 6 - Forks: 2

Kemsekov/GradientDescentSharp

General gradient descent + neural network implementations in c# for any defined problem

Language: C# - Size: 864 KB - Last synced: 11 days ago - Pushed: 3 months ago - Stars: 0 - Forks: 0

SalvatoreBarone/CNN-VHDL

A library of VHDL components for Neural Networks

Language: C++ - Size: 32.8 MB - Last synced: about 2 months ago - Pushed: over 2 years ago - Stars: 13 - Forks: 2

etrommer/agn-approx

Code for the paper "Combining Gradients and Probabilities for Heterogeneours Approximation of Neural Networks"

Language: Python - Size: 2.02 MB - Last synced: about 2 months ago - Pushed: 4 months ago - Stars: 5 - Forks: 0

ehw-fit/tf-approximate

Approximate layers - TensorFlow extension

Language: C - Size: 6.1 MB - Last synced: about 2 months ago - Pushed: about 2 months ago - Stars: 24 - Forks: 10

ehw-fit/autoax

Automated tool for approximation of ASIC and FPGA accelerators

Language: C - Size: 696 KB - Last synced: 5 months ago - Pushed: 5 months ago - Stars: 1 - Forks: 1

shobro/ACLA

Software and Hardware models of Approximate Carry-Lookahead Adder with Intelligent Carry Judgement and Correction

Language: Verilog - Size: 47.9 KB - Last synced: about 2 months ago - Pushed: about 2 years ago - Stars: 11 - Forks: 2

Amin-Azar/GMEE

Gaussian Mixture Error Estimation for Approximate Circuits

Language: MATLAB - Size: 828 KB - Last synced: 7 months ago - Pushed: almost 4 years ago - Stars: 0 - Forks: 0

maropu/datasketches-spark

Data Sketches for Apache Spark

Language: Scala - Size: 6.11 MB - Last synced: about 1 month ago - Pushed: over 1 year ago - Stars: 20 - Forks: 4

dade145/Power-analysis-approx-computing

"DSDM2" project @ Politecnico di Milano // AY 2019-2020

Language: Tcl - Size: 546 KB - Last synced: 7 months ago - Pushed: almost 4 years ago - Stars: 1 - Forks: 1

scale-lab/BLASYS

An Approximate Logic Synthesis Framework based on Boolean Matrix Factorization

Language: Verilog - Size: 16.1 MB - Last synced: 7 months ago - Pushed: 7 months ago - Stars: 21 - Forks: 13

noureddine-as/axqemu

AxQEMU: a Floating-Point Approximation-aware Emulator

Language: C - Size: 241 MB - Last synced: 8 months ago - Pushed: about 2 years ago - Stars: 2 - Forks: 0

SureshNambi/DeBAM_Decoder_based_Approximate_Multiplier

DeBAM : Decoder Based Approximate multiplier for Low Power Applications

Language: Verilog - Size: 8.79 KB - Last synced: 8 months ago - Pushed: over 3 years ago - Stars: 4 - Forks: 2

TU-Berlin-DIMA/Condor

Condor allows for the specification of synopsis-based streaming jobs on top of general dataflow systems. Condor provides a collection of twelve synopses and an integration to Apache Flink.

Language: Java - Size: 134 MB - Last synced: about 2 months ago - Pushed: over 2 years ago - Stars: 11 - Forks: 2

furiousteabag/MethodsOfComputations

Tasks for "Methods of Computation" course

Language: Jupyter Notebook - Size: 2.54 MB - Last synced: 8 months ago - Pushed: almost 4 years ago - Stars: 2 - Forks: 1

Pytest-with-Eric/pytest-approx-example

A Comprehensive Guide to Pytest Approx for Accurate Numeric Testing

Language: Python - Size: 20.5 KB - Last synced: 9 months ago - Pushed: 9 months ago - Stars: 0 - Forks: 1

scale-lab/ABACUS

ABACUS is a tool for approximate logic synthesis

Language: C - Size: 4.22 MB - Last synced: 8 months ago - Pushed: almost 4 years ago - Stars: 9 - Forks: 5

Hassan313/Approximate-Multiplier

This repository contains approximate 8-bit multiplier Verilog code.

Language: Verilog - Size: 47 MB - Last synced: about 1 month ago - Pushed: almost 4 years ago - Stars: 5 - Forks: 3

SubramanianV467/Approximate-radix-4-booth-multiplier

A radix 4 booth multiplier that trades off accuracy for speed and area considerations

Language: Python - Size: 12.7 KB - Last synced: 8 months ago - Pushed: 8 months ago - Stars: 0 - Forks: 0

tanmayv25/doppelgangerCache

CSE 614 Term Project

Language: HTML - Size: 54.2 MB - Last synced: 10 months ago - Pushed: over 5 years ago - Stars: 0 - Forks: 0

IgorMy/MBHB-Algoritmos-TSP

Implementaciones de algoritmos aproximados para el cálculo de soluciones de TSP.

Language: Jupyter Notebook - Size: 36.4 MB - Last synced: 10 months ago - Pushed: about 3 years ago - Stars: 0 - Forks: 0

skeru/fixedpoint

Fixed Point C++ support for approximate computing

Language: C++ - Size: 36.1 KB - Last synced: 10 months ago - Pushed: about 6 years ago - Stars: 1 - Forks: 2

zhuangsc/PhD-thesis

Language: TeX - Size: 31 MB - Last synced: 10 months ago - Pushed: almost 4 years ago - Stars: 0 - Forks: 0

scale-lab/DRUM

The Verilog source code for DRUM approximate multiplier.

Language: Verilog - Size: 83 KB - Last synced: 10 months ago - Pushed: about 1 year ago - Stars: 25 - Forks: 10

ArvinDelavari/RV32-APX

32 Bits RISC-V Processor with Approximate Functions

Language: Verilog - Size: 140 KB - Last synced: 11 months ago - Pushed: 11 months ago - Stars: 3 - Forks: 0

oprecomp/oprecomp

The Horizon 2020 Open Transprecision Computing project

Size: 16.6 KB - Last synced: 4 months ago - Pushed: over 3 years ago - Stars: 6 - Forks: 4

COSys-Research/Fixed-Posit

Repository accompanying the paper "Fixed-Posit: A Floating-Point Representation for Error-Resilient Applications" published in IEEE Transactions on Circuits and Systems II

Language: Python - Size: 107 KB - Last synced: 10 months ago - Pushed: about 3 years ago - Stars: 2 - Forks: 2

SJTU-ECTL/MECALS

An approximate logic synthesis tool under the maximum error constraint

Language: Verilog - Size: 219 MB - Last synced: about 1 year ago - Pushed: about 1 year ago - Stars: 0 - Forks: 0

SJTU-ECTL/HEDALS

Highly efficient delay-driven approximate logic synthesis

Language: Verilog - Size: 5.74 MB - Last synced: about 1 year ago - Pushed: about 1 year ago - Stars: 2 - Forks: 0

arnabsanyal/lnsdnn

https://arxiv.org/abs/1910.09876

Language: Python - Size: 307 KB - Last synced: 8 months ago - Pushed: over 4 years ago - Stars: 4 - Forks: 3

SJTU-ECTL/VECBEE

VECBEE: A Versatile Efficiency-Accuracy Configurable Batch Error Estimation Method for Greedy Approximate Logic Synthesis

Language: C++ - Size: 107 MB - Last synced: about 1 year ago - Pushed: over 2 years ago - Stars: 7 - Forks: 3

ad-astra-et-ultra/RiscV-core-with-Approximate-Arithmetic-Circuits

GeAr low latency adder implementation and error analysis

Language: Verilog - Size: 396 KB - Last synced: 11 months ago - Pushed: over 1 year ago - Stars: 3 - Forks: 0

RaulMurillo/CoNGA_23

Code for reproducing CoNGA 2023 results on approximate posit arithmetic

Language: Jupyter Notebook - Size: 22.1 MB - Last synced: 10 months ago - Pushed: 10 months ago - Stars: 0 - Forks: 0

AG-X09/Defensive-Approximation

Implementation of our proposed defense strategy against adversarial attacks "Defensive Approximation (DA)"

Language: Jupyter Notebook - Size: 2.3 MB - Last synced: over 1 year ago - Pushed: almost 3 years ago - Stars: 6 - Forks: 2

ehw-fit/approx-fpgas

Approximate arithmetic circuits for FPGAs

Language: Verilog - Size: 3.14 MB - Last synced: about 1 year ago - Pushed: over 4 years ago - Stars: 6 - Forks: 7

katekemu/model_inversion_defense

Implementation of "An Approximate Memory based Defense against Model Inversion Attacks to Neural Networks" and "MIDAS: Model Inversion Defenses Using an Approximate Memory System"

Language: Jupyter Notebook - Size: 46.1 MB - Last synced: about 1 year ago - Pushed: almost 2 years ago - Stars: 1 - Forks: 0

EUREG/AxLEAP

Ax-LEAP: Enabling Low-Power Approximations Through Unified Power Format

Language: Verilog - Size: 8.82 MB - Last synced: about 1 year ago - Pushed: over 2 years ago - Stars: 0 - Forks: 0

ljw8161/Adder

저전력 고효율의 Approximate Adder 개발

Language: C++ - Size: 193 KB - Last synced: about 1 year ago - Pushed: about 3 years ago - Stars: 0 - Forks: 1

FilipePires98/LargeText-WordCount

Large Text Word Count: a study on exact and approximate occurrences counters.

Language: TeX - Size: 8.24 MB - Last synced: over 1 year ago - Pushed: about 3 years ago - Stars: 0 - Forks: 1

sayandipde/approx_ibc

Approximation Trade Offs in an Image Based Control System

Language: C++ - Size: 97.2 MB - Last synced: 11 months ago - Pushed: over 3 years ago - Stars: 1 - Forks: 2

UNPLaS/approximateComputing

Language: Java - Size: 121 KB - Last synced: about 1 year ago - Pushed: over 3 years ago - Stars: 1 - Forks: 0

Related Keywords
approximate-computing 50 verilog 9 logic-synthesis 8 deep-learning 5 python 5 approximate-circuits 5 machine-learning 4 computer-architecture 4 pytorch 3 approximation 3 vlsi 3 risc-v 3 low-power 3 fpga 3 floating-point 3 approximate-multipliers 2 pytorch-lightning 2 science 2 transprecision-computing 2 multiplier 2 approximate-algorithms 2 approximation-algorithms 2 computer-vision 2 cplusplus 2 cpp 2 vhdl 2 convolutional-neural-networks 2 image-processing 2 artificial-intelligence 2 deep-neural-networks 2 riscv 2 cpu-design 2 jupyterlab 1 tsp 1 c-plus-plus 1 fixed-point 1 numerical-methods 1 parallel-computing 1 opencv 1 hdl 1 rv32-apx 1 rv32im 1 ai 1 big-data-analytics 1 lane-detection 1 energy 1 image-based-control 1 image-sharpening 1 code-generator 1 code-generation 1 multiplication-algorithm 1 vrep 1 flink 1 java 1 stream-processing 1 pytest-approx 1 python-numerical-testing 1 synthesis 1 software-in-the-loop 1 runtime-configuration 1 energy-efficient 1 memory-hierarchy 1 jupyter 1 jupyter-notebook 1 adversarial-machine-learning 1 halide 1 word-count 1 approximate-cnn 1 approximate-convolution-layer 1 approximate-fully-connected-layer 1 text-processing 1 probabilistic-algorithms 1 defense-methods 1 defensive-approximation 1 memory-management 1 memory-efficiency 1 defense 1 model-inversion 1 upf 1 model-inversion-attacks 1 model-inversion-attack 1 hpc 1 arithmetic-circuit 1 arithmetic-logic-unit 1 intel-pin 1 intel-pintools 1 number-representation 1 maximum-error 1 logarithimic-number-system 1 abc 1 batch-error-estimation 1 eda 1 single-selection 1 vivado 1 computer-arithmetic 1 posit 1 simulation 1 adversarial-attacks 1 curated-list 1 algorithm 1